In the cosmic dance of your relationship, Person1, your Venus in Taurus finds a harmonious rhythm with Person2's Midheaven in Cancer. This delightful sextile aspect creates a unique melody that weaves through your shared experiences. It's like a cosmic waltz playing in the background of your life together - a tune that might not be immediately noticeable, but once heard, adds a certain charm to your shared journey.

Person1, your Venus in Taurus brings a sense of stability, sensuality, and a love for the finer things in life. It's the slow, steady rhythm of a well-composed symphony, providing a solid foundation to your relationship. Meanwhile, Person2, your Midheaven in Cancer introduces a melody of nurturing, emotional depth, and a strong sense of home and family. It's the emotive violin solo that tugs at the heartstrings and adds a deeper, more personal layer to the composition.

The sextile aspect between these two points creates a harmonious interplay, like a perfect duet. It enables you to effortlessly support one another's goals and desires, creating an environment where love and ambition can coexist without stepping on each other's toes. You both find it easy to appreciate and support each other's dreams, and this mutual understanding helps you build a relationship that feels both secure and fulfilling.
